Basic facts about this digital color

In the Register's classification, #CDB48E belongs to the Orange Color Family, featuring Mild Saturation and Very Light brightness. The mix behind it: rgb(205, 180, 142) — 80.4% red, 70.6% green, 55.7% blue; the print equivalent is CMYK 0 / 10 / 25 / 20. New to color codes? See our guide to RGB color codes.

The color #CDB48E reads as a mildly saturated warm orange and has a delicate, washed-out lightness. Designers typically reach for tones like this for minimalist layouts, soft backgrounds and pastel palettes. In The Official Register of Color Names it is almost identical to Crusade (#CDB692). Slightly further away sit Tan (#D2B48C) and Smooth Operator (#D2B88A).

The recipe behind #CDB48E is rgb(205, 180, 142), with red as the dominant ingredient. Accessibility-wise, black text works best on #CDB48E: 10.5:1 contrast (passing WCAG AAA) versus 2.0:1 for white. No one has named #CDB48E so far. Register a name for it and it becomes a permanent record.

#CDB48E color harmonies

Color harmonies are pleasing color schemes created according to their position on a color wheel.

Complementary

Complementary color schemes are made by picking two opposite colors con the color wheel. They appear vibrant near to each other.

Complementary color schemes

Split complementary

Split complementary schemes are like complementary but they uses two adiacent colors of the complement. They are more flexible than complementary ones.

Split complementary color scheme

Analogous

Analogous color schemes are made by picking three colors that are next to each other on the color wheel. They are perceived as calm and serene.

Analogous color scheme

Triadic

Triadic color schemes are created by picking three colors equally spaced on the color wheel. They appear quite contrasted and multicolored.

Triadic color scheme

Tetradic

Tetradic color schemes are made form two couples of complementary colors in a rectangular shape on the color wheel.

Tetradic color scheme

Square

Square color schemes are like tetradic arranged in a square instead of rectangle. Colors appear even more contrasting.

Square color scheme
